1. Types of Demolition Methods
1.1 Handbook Demolition
Manual demolition includes utilizing hand devices to dismantle a structure item by piece. This approach is usually employed in property setups or smaller structures where precision is paramount.
- Tools Used: Sledgehammers, knives, crowbars, and saws.
- Advantages:
- Precise control over which components are removed.
- Less noise and dust compared to mechanical methods.
- Disadvantages:
- Labor-intensive and taxing.
- Limited to smaller structures.
1.2 Mechanical Demolition
Mechanical demolition is carried out utilizing heavy machinery like excavators, bulldozers, or ravaging rounds. This method is effective for bigger frameworks that need speedy dismantling.
- Equipment: Hydraulic excavators furnished with details accessories (e.g., hammers or shears).
- Advantages:
- Faster than manual methods.
- Suitable for bigger projects.
- Disadvantages:
- Generates extra dirt and noise.
- Less precision; threat of security damage.
2. Regulated Demolition Techniques
Controlled demolition describes strategic methods designed to take down frameworks securely while decreasing dangers to bordering areas.
2.1 Implosion
Implosion uses dynamites purposefully placed within a structure to permit it to collapse inwardly-- ideal for tall buildings.

-
Process:
- Engineers evaluate architectural weaknesses.
- Explosives are very carefully implanted at key points.
- A detonation series is executed that brings the framework down swiftly.
-
Advantages:
-
Quick execution; entire structures can be destroyed in seconds.
-
Minimizes particles spread right into surrounding areas.
-
Disadvantages:
-
Requires substantial preparation and expertise.
-
Regulatory difficulties as a result of security concerns.
2.2 Deconstruction
Deconstruction focuses on dismantling structures systematically with the intent to salvage products for reuse or recycling-- a sustainable approach.
-
Techniques Used:
-
Carefully getting rid of fixtures like doors or windows prior to taking down walls.
-
Advantages:
-
Environmentally pleasant; reduces garbage dump waste.
-
Preserves beneficial materials that can be reused.
-
Disadvantages:
-
Time-consuming compared to traditional demolition methods.
-
Potentially greater labor prices as a result of mindful handling.
3. Ecological Considerations in Demolition
3.1 Waste Administration Strategies
Managing waste throughout demolition is essential for minimizing environmental influence. Reliable approaches include:
- Segregating recyclable products (steel, wood).
- Proper disposal of harmful products (asbestos).
